Just yesterday, Bostonist shared an interesting tract about world history, the mafia, the domestication of zebras, and the Simpsons, which was posted as a comment to our site. No sooner had we finished sharing that enlightening tidbit, than we received in our inbox what purports to be a letter to U.S. Attorney General Alberto Gonzales (or Gomzales, as his name is written elsewhere in the letter), complaining about some complicated, fraudulent scheme involving body doubles of Tom Brady and Bridget Moynahan.
The author of the letter, Aurora Martinez (or Aurora Faye Brady, if you go by the name she uses for her yahoo e-mail address), claims to be married to Pats QB Tom Brady (in her words, "with whom I am acquainted to whom I married"). She explains that it is common practice when the Patriots travel for them to bring along several body doubles of "key players and family." She asserts that body doubles of Brady and his girlfriend, Bridget Moynahan, are using their lookalike status to do fraudulent interviews with network news programs and gain publicity. We'd summarize more, but the letter, which is reproduced after the jump, isn't that long and explains the whole dastardly conspiracy.
Naturally, Bostonist makes no promises as to the truthfulness or authenticity of Martinez's letter. In fact, we strongly suspect it is entirely false, but that doesn't stop it from being awesome. Real journalists would, at the very least, call Ms. Martinez (she includes her number in the letter, and a reverse lookup tells us that the number really is connected to a woman by that name who lives in Boston), but Bostonist has a day job and we are reluctant to use our employer's phone to talk to crazy people. Instead, we leave it to you, dear readers, to get to the bottom of this intriguing mystery (provided AG Gomzales doesn't solve the problem first).
Here is Aurora Martinez's stunning tell-all letter, exactly as she e-mailed it to us. Although Tom Brady's name is at the bottom, the letter was not signed. In an attachment, Martinez included pictures of Brady and Moynahan from numerous websites, which she claims prove her theory about the body doubles. She also sent this letter, puzzlingly, to entertainment site Star Pulse, Teen Scene Magazine, People Magazine, video game website IGN.com, online cheesy men's magazine AskMen.com, and MostBeautifulMan.com, a website that our work computer won't let us look at.
